Frequently Asked Questions
How do San Joaquin Valley College-Rancho Cordova and Chamberlain University-California compare?▼
San Joaquin Valley College-Rancho Cordova (Rancho Cordova, CA) has no published acceptance rate, in-state tuition of —, and median 10-year earnings of $38,317. Chamberlain University-California (Rancho Cordova, CA) has an acceptance rate of 80.0%, in-state tuition of $21,271, and median 10-year earnings of $92,405.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, San Joaquin Valley College-Rancho Cordova or Chamberlain University-California?▼
Chamberlain University-California gra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$92,405 vs $38,317.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, San Joaquin Valley College-Rancho Cordova or Chamberlain University-California?▼
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), San Joaquin Valley College-Rancho Cordova is the more affordable option at $29,811 per year versus $36,559.
